THE SMART TRICK OF DESCRIBE USER REQUIREMENTS SPECIFICATION THAT NOBODY IS DISCUSSING

The smart Trick of describe user requirements specification That Nobody is Discussing

The smart Trick of describe user requirements specification That Nobody is Discussing

Blog Article

Definition in the software program's reactions to all realizable enter info lessons in all achievable circumstance groups.

An SRS document will probably be browse by various men and women — starting from beneficiaries and secondary stakeholders to program advancement staff associates. Ambiguous, superfluous, or extremely complex language signifies that some critical information is going to be misunderstood or overlooked. 

A user requirement specification template for software program can offer a useful framework for collecting and documenting user requirements.

* Enhanced conversation: A properly-published specification can assist to further improve interaction between users and builders. It provides a common language for speaking about the requirements and makes certain that everyone is on the same webpage.

The basis cause of This can be the abject failure to approach and make some time accessible to specify your requirements adequately for devices and program. Having an enough URS it is possible to Consider the application or chromatograph objectively.

In any other case, you might have an external attachment to your requirements template wherein this template is a straightforward file that contains a granular list, or desk, of requirements with important information (description on the requirement, who it’s for, which version in the product or service it refers to plus more). 

Make the most of use conditions to describe specific eventualities or workflows that illustrate how users interact with the program procedure and achieve their plans.

Powerful management of user requirements involves collaboration, user involvement, apparent conversation, and iterative validation all over the software enhancement lifecycle. By leveraging the insights and techniques outlined With this guidebook, you will end up well-Outfitted to seize, prioritize, and meet up with user requirements efficiently, causing successful program options that resonate with the concentrate on users.

Inside our minimal specification we must state this. Think about what acceptance requirements would you need. Clearly, you’ll need to look at the accuracy of mixing A and B solvents combined with the All round efficiency of your blended cellular section stream price precision. Nonetheless, do you need to specify any acceptance standards for solvents C and D? If you are taking a risk-primarily website based technique, in all probability not. All done?

To illustrate several of the issues of writing testable user requirements, here are two examples of how not to write requirements for the CDS. Notice that both equally requirements are uniquely numbered, that is very good, but these are typically genuine examples, which is not.

This part outlines the large-stage context that motivates the application product’s development, including a summary of its key options and features. A very important component with the merchandise description is an explanation from the item’s intended user, what procedures builders will use to accomplish their objective and for which sort of natural environment this product or service is most compatible (business, client, business and so on).

Just like the API issue above, the user requirements specifications is usually prepared about the chosen gear/process (with working ranges to match the machines functionality). For picked solution introduction, evaluate solution and procedure requirements from the user requirements specifications Ideally, because the user requirements specifications relies on quite broad requirements, the new item really should match within check here these requirements.

Even so, the requirement then snatches defeat from your jaws of victory While using the phrase “at modest community speed”, rendering it untestable as “modest” can not be defined.

Getting a solid SRS is of large value to software initiatives. This documentation brings Absolutely everyone involved to precisely the same shared comprehending in regards to the job’s purpose and scope.

Report this page